I am directing the Western Illinois University Summer Choir Camps this June and wanted to reach out to my choral friends to see if you have any students who might be interested! The WIU music camps are a wonderful opportunity for kids, and I'm really looking forward to directing this year. Students participate in a large choir setting, exploring repertoire INCLUDING BOTH ALL-STATE PIECES, but also experience smaller breakout sessions on vocal technique, music theory, music career options, world music, private voice lessons, and more. Recreation activities each day include group games/sports, a talent show, faculty recitals, etc. A finale concert concludes the camp on Friday afternoon.
The camps are very affordable, and I also am in charge of giving out scholarships. With about a month until the camps, your students have a very strong chance of receiving some form of financial aid if they apply soon.
